Study Summary

The present study is designed to find out if N-acetylcysteine works in reducing alcohol drinking and craving.

Primary Outcome

The percentage of heavy drinking days was primary a priori outcome measure. Heavy drinking was defined as ≥ 5 standard drinks per day for men and ≥ 4 standard drinks for women. One standard drink is any drink containing about 0.6 fluid ounces or 14 grams of pure alcohol. The percentage of heavy drinking days (HDD) was measured at each weekly visit during the 8 weeks--from week 1 (before starting intervention) to week 9 (after completing intervention).
